Set Up. Fill the tank with about 4 gallons (15 liters) of water. I'd recommend using seasoned tank water so you don't need to drip acclimate the fish. Install the heater, you may need to turn the heater sideways to ensure that it is fully submerged. Break apart one catappa leaf and spread the pieces around the tank.

Move the male betta fish into the breeding tank. He should always go in before the female to establish his territory. Test the water before you add your fish. It should have the same temperature and parameters as his regular tank to avoid shock. You can add the female to the breeding tank after about a day.

The range of colors you see on your betta fish is the result of four different layers, the yellow layer (bottom layer), black layer, red layer, and iridescent layer (top layer). Within each layer are different dominant and recessive genes that determine the expressed colors your betta fish will have.

The optimal age for breeding bettas is between 4 and 12 months. Any younger and they may not yet be sexually mature, and much older may result in failed mating attempts. You'll want to check for any physical deformities, abnormalities, or signs of disease, such as white spots or lethargy (slow swimming, lack of energy, etc).
